PALADIN’S COMMISSIONING SERVICES
The commissioning discipline may have started as a way to achieve energy savings, but these days we consider that benefit a side dish. We believe the real purpose of commissioning is an array of successful operating systems. This includes building envelopes that keep out rain and unconditioned air, HVAC systems that heat and cool efficiently and comfortably, electrical systems that provide reliable and safe power, plumbing that moves water where you want it at the right temperatures, and security that admits the people you want in and excludes those you want out.

NEW CONSTRUCTION COMMISSIONING SERVICES
New Construction Commissioning is a process that optimally begins in the design phase and continues through the warranty phase of the project. Through this process, the Owner is supported in identifying, reviewing, verifying, and understanding the systems installed in their new building. By having a Commissioning Provider like Paladin on the design and construction team, the Owner will have an experienced party in their corner with their goals in mind throughout the entire process. The Commissioning Provider will consider the impact of the myriad choices in this journey with respect to the maintainability, efficiency, and operations of this facility.
HVAC Commissioning
During HVAC Commissioning, Paladin inspects each HVAC component to ensure that the system was installed correctly and meets the Owner’s Project Requirements and the designer’s intent. Meeting the Owner’s vision and when applicable, delivering requirements for LEED or other green building standards, is part and parcel with our standard process.

IECC VERIFICATION AND TESTING
For buildings where the total mechanical equipment capacity is greater than 480,000 Btu/h (140 690 W) for cooling and 600,000 Btu/h (175 860 W) for heating, the Project is required under International Energy Conservation Code (IECC) standards to submit evidence that the building was “commissioned.” These baseline standards improve a building’s efficiency, serve as a helpful aid in curtailing runaway operational costs, and prompt project owners and managers to explore the greater benefits of a more comprehensive commissioning program.

COMMISSIONING FOR GREEN BUILDING CERTIFICATION
Green Building certification programs such as LEED, WELL, Green Globes, and Living Building Challenge, among others include commissioning to ensure that the sustainability features of the building design are realized through construction. Paladin’s commissioning process aligns with the requirements for credits such as those outlined in LEED’s Fundamental Commissioning prerequisite and Enhanced Commissioning credit options. Paladin’s delivery to meet the specific needs of Green Building Certification is confirmed during early scope development.

ONGOING COMMISSIONING SERVICES
Ongoing Commissioning is the process of supporting the operations and sustaining building systems. HVAC, lighting, and other systems have a tendency to change or “drift” over time, and ongoing commissioning is a regular review of the system’s performance to keep it in check over the long term.
Again, it begins with the definition of the Owner Project Requirements and Current Facility Requirements. By understanding how the building is intended to operate, the ongoing commissioning plan can identify procedures and activities to confirm all systems continue to provide the desired comfort and efficiency. It can be a great investment to support a maintenance team learning their building. Ongoing Commissioning can also be performed remotely to assess the energy consumption through metering and utility data.
